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in East Downtown

The lowest priced apartment unit that allows pets currently in the East Downtown of East Downtown is the E2 Model at The Rail, which is a Studio unit starting from $866. The second cheapest East Downtown Pet Friendly apartment is the E1 - Affordable Studio unit at The Arnold starting at $1,190. Here are the most affordable Pet Friendly East Downtown apartments: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
The RailE2$866
The ArnoldE1 - Affordable$1,190
Corazone1-Studio-Affordable$1,307
Eastside StationA1A$1,652
E6E1$1,672
Sentral East AustinA1 1614$1,750
AMLI EastsideA2$1,771
The WallerT-11$1,911
Alexan WaterlooA2$1,950

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ly East Downtown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in East Downtown?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in East Downtown is at The Rail listed at $693.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ly East Downtown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in East Downtown is $3,282.

What is the largest Pet Friendly East Downtown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in East Downtown is a 4,064 square feet unit starting from $1,642 at Alexan Waterloo.

What is the average size for East Downtown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in East Downtown is currently at 612 sq ft.
